Transaction 750af52f11088cfe121c42827b098c507a5f677cfbd61d72a3497e445eec2320

1 Input
2 Outputs
  • 750af52f11088cfe121c42827b098c507a5f677cfbd61d72a3497e445eec2320:0
  • value  49999096
    address  1BaqgnKjxzy5fFbKHtoxJAaiCe4gmwLuGo
  • 750af52f11088cfe121c42827b098c507a5f677cfbd61d72a3497e445eec2320:1
  • value  150000000
    address  3DYn5rUuiFHmDKEEKaqAqNLGwVCJmHwJgn